16 Women DIE daily due to child-birth related Complications

SEXUAL RERRODUCTIVE HEALTH It is estimated that 16 women die daily due to child-birth related complications! The other grim statistic is that neo-natal (new born) deaths stand at 27/1,000 live births (Uganda Demographic Health Survey-UDHS, 2011). VIDEO: Pump Testing Of A Borehole Being Established At Kalangala Orphanage Centre

The video clip shows pump testing of the production well (borehole) being established at Kalangala Orphanage Centre, located at Kalangala village, Lwankoni sub-county, Rakai district-Uganda. Safe Water for 5 communities in Eastern Uganda

Drilling of 5 boreholes for the Nabirama in Busedde, Buswikira, Bugono, Kakira (Kinyoro-Kiteso) and Malawa (Papoli) communities in Eastern Uganda which commenced early this year has been completed and the communities are for the first time enjoying safe water.
